Macronutrient Profile: Beyond Just Calories

The calories in almonds are not “empty” calories; they come packed with essential macronutrients that support various bodily functions. A kilogram of almonds provides a robust combination of healthy fats, protein, and dietary fiber, alongside some complex carbohydrates. These components work together to provide sustained energy and satiety.

Healthy Fats in Almonds

Approximately 50-52% of an almond’s weight is healthy fats, primarily monounsaturated fats. These fats are known for their role in heart health and can assist in the absorption of fat-soluble vitamins. For a kilogram of almonds, this translates to roughly 500-520 grams of fat. While high in calories, these fats are crucial for cellular function and hormone production. They contribute significantly to the feeling of fullness after eating, which can be beneficial for managing appetite.

Protein and Fiber Power

Almonds are also a good source of plant-based protein, contributing around 21-22 grams per 100 grams, meaning a kilogram contains about 210-220 grams of protein. Protein is vital for muscle repair, growth, and overall tissue maintenance. Alongside protein, almonds deliver a substantial amount of dietary fiber, roughly 12-13 grams per 100 grams, totaling 120-130 grams in a kilogram. Fiber aids in digestive health, helps regulate blood sugar, and contributes to satiety, making almonds a satisfying snack choice.

Micronutrient Riches: Vitamins and Minerals in a Kilogram

Beyond macronutrients, a kilogram of almonds is a treasure trove of micronutrients, providing essential vitamins and minerals that our bodies need. These small but mighty nutrients play diverse roles, from antioxidant protection to bone health and energy metabolism. The sheer quantity in a kilogram means that even moderate daily portions contribute significantly to micronutrient intake.

  • Vitamin E: Almonds are one of the richest whole food sources of Vitamin E, a potent antioxidant that helps protect cells from oxidative damage. A kilogram of almonds can provide well over 200% of the daily recommended intake, making it a powerful cellular protector.
  • Magnesium: This mineral is involved in over 300 biochemical reactions, including muscle and nerve function, blood glucose control, and blood pressure regulation. A kilogram of almonds offers a substantial amount, supporting energy production and bone health.
  • Manganese: Essential for bone development, metabolism of amino acids, cholesterol, and carbohydrates, and acts as a cofactor for several enzymes. Almonds provide a good supply of manganese.
  • Riboflavin (Vitamin B2): Important for energy production and cellular growth, function, and development. Almonds contribute to your daily B2 needs.
  • Copper: Crucial for iron metabolism, red blood cell formation, and maintaining healthy bones, blood vessels, nerves, and immune function.
  • Phosphorus: Works with calcium to build strong bones and teeth, and is involved in energy storage and use.

Each of these micronutrients contributes to the overall health benefits of almonds, reinforcing their status as a nutrient-dense food. Their presence means that the calories consumed come with a broad spectrum of health-supporting compounds.

To provide a clearer picture of the nutritional density, here is a breakdown for a standard 100-gram serving of raw almonds, which can then be scaled up for a kilogram:

Nutrient (per 100g) Approximate Value
Calories 579 kcal
Protein 21.2 g
Total Fat 49.9 g
Saturated Fat 3.8 g
Monounsaturated Fat 31.6 g
Polyunsaturated Fat 12.3 g
Total Carbohydrates 21.6 g
Dietary Fiber 12.2 g
Sugars 4.4 g
Vitamin E 25.6 mg
Magnesium 270 mg
Manganese 2.2 mg
Riboflavin (B2) 1.1 mg
Copper 1.0 mg
Phosphorus 484 mg

Understanding Calorie Density and Satiety

Calorie density refers to the number of calories in a given weight of food. Almonds are a prime example of a calorie-dense food. This density means that even a small portion provides a significant amount of energy. Think of it like a small, dense battery versus a large, fluffy pillow; both can take up space, but the battery holds far more concentrated energy. This characteristic makes almonds an efficient energy source, particularly beneficial for individuals with higher energy demands or those seeking a quick, nutrient-rich snack.

Despite their high calorie count, almonds are also highly satiating. This is due to their unique combination of protein, fiber, and healthy fats. These components slow down digestion, promoting a sustained feeling of fullness. This satiety can be a powerful tool for appetite management, helping to prevent overeating later in the day. Including a small portion of almonds in a snack or meal can help bridge the gap between meals, keeping hunger at bay.

Portion Control: Integrating Almonds Mindfully

Given that 1 kilogram of almonds contains approximately 5790 calories, it’s clear that consuming such a quantity in one sitting or even over a few days is not a typical or recommended approach for most individuals. The key to enjoying almonds and benefiting from their nutrition lies in mindful portion control. A standard serving of almonds is typically around 28 grams, which is about a quarter-cup or a small handful, containing approximately 164 calories.

Integrating almonds into a macro-focused plan means being precise with these smaller portions. They can be sprinkled over oatmeal, added to salads, blended into smoothies, or enjoyed as a standalone snack. For instance, if your daily calorie target is 2000, a single serving of almonds contributes about 8% of your total energy. This allows you to enjoy their benefits without significantly impacting your overall calorie goals. Thinking about almonds as a concentrated nutrient delivery system helps in appreciating their value in small doses.

To further illustrate the macronutrient contribution from a full kilogram:

Macronutrient (per 1 Kg) Approximate Value
Total Calories 5790 kcal
Total Protein 212 g
Total Fat 499 g
Total Carbohydrates 216 g
Total Dietary Fiber 122 g

Raw vs. Roasted: Does Preparation Change Calories?

The method of preparation, specifically raw versus roasted, can subtly influence the nutritional profile and calorie count of almonds, though the difference is often minimal. Raw almonds are simply the natural, unprocessed nut. Dry roasting involves heating the almonds without adding oil. This process can slightly reduce their moisture content, which can concentrate the nutrients and calories per gram, but the overall calorie count for a kilogram remains very close to that of raw almonds. The change is usually negligible for practical dietary planning.

If almonds are roasted with added oil, the calorie count will increase due to the additional fat absorbed. However, most commercially available roasted almonds are dry roasted. The primary impact of roasting is on flavor and texture, often enhancing a nuttier taste and a crispier bite. From a caloric perspective, when comparing 1 kilogram of raw almonds to 1 kilogram of dry-roasted almonds, you can expect the calorie count to be nearly identical, within a very small margin.
